Understanding private ranges IPv4 is essential for any network professional or enthusiast building scalable and secure infrastructures. These designated blocks of IP addresses operate outside the public internet routing table, allowing for internal communication without consuming valuable public address space. The core purpose of this design is to facilitate seamless connectivity within isolated environments while providing a layer of address conservation and security through non-routability.
Definition and Purpose of Private Addressing
The fundamental concept behind private ranges IPv4 revolves around address allocation for internal networks. Unlike public IPs, which must be globally unique and registered, private addresses can be reused across countless separate networks without conflict. This reusability is made possible because routers on the public internet are configured to drop packets containing these specific address ranges, effectively isolating them from the global routing system. The result is a cost-effective method for organizations to manage their internal topology without requiring a full public IP allocation for every device.
Technical Specifications and RFC Standards
The standards governing these ranges are defined in RFC 1918, which serves as the foundational document for internal internet protocol addressing. This specification outlines the exact blocks reserved for private use, ensuring a universal implementation across all networking hardware and software. Compliance with this RFC guarantees that network address translation (NAT) and routing behave consistently, preventing interoperability issues between devices from different manufacturers. The strict adherence to these defined blocks is critical for maintaining network stability and predictable behavior.
The Three Primary Address Blocks
The RFC 1918 specification reserves three distinct blocks for private IPv4 addressing, each catering to different network scales. The 10.0.0.0/8 prefix offers the most extensive range, suitable for large enterprise environments with thousands of devices. The 172.16.0.0/12 block provides a middle ground, accommodating medium-sized networks with a substantial number of subnets. Finally, the 192.168.0.0/16 block is commonly utilized for small office and home networks, offering sufficient addresses for typical consumer and small business applications.
Network Address Translation and Security
A crucial function of private ranges IPv4 is their integration with Network Address Translation (NAT). NAT allows multiple devices within a private network to share a single public IP address when accessing the internet. This process not only conserves the global IPv4 address pool but also introduces a significant security benefit. By masking internal addresses, NAT creates a barrier that makes it more difficult for external actors to directly probe or attack individual devices on the private network, acting as a basic form of firewall.
Practical Implementation and Configuration
Implementing private ranges requires careful planning to avoid addressing conflicts and ensure efficient subnetting. Administrators must document the addressing scheme to prevent duplicate IP assignments, which can lead to network downtime and communication failures. Utilizing dynamic host configuration protocol (DHCP) servers is the standard practice for automating IP assignment within these ranges. This automation reduces manual errors and ensures that devices receive valid configurations upon connecting to the network.